Well the good news is that it has nothing to do with your lens. Your problem is the shutter that your lens is mounted in. The synch contact is held onto the body of your shutter, you can take a jewlers screwdriver and carefully remove the synch post. When you do you will see contacts in the hole in the shutter body. Are they there? Does the post on the synch post reach down and touch those contacts when you put the post back in place?
Does the flash fire when you use a different lens? Does it fire if you use a different cord? If yes to all of these your shutter needs to be repaired.
